Rapid Rail says escalator, lighting and leak repair work is ongoing at metro, LRT and Monorail stations


follow Spot check LRT conducted by transport minister Anthony Loke earlier this month, Rapid Rail – operator of LRT, MRT and Monorail in the Klang Valley – provided an update on the status of repairs and remediation currently in progress. performed at different stations.

In a statement published earlier today, the rail operator said repair work on the escalators at the stations was ongoing, with parts replacement being carried out in phases and planned. It is expected to be completed next February. It said that as of December 15, the process of replacing 20 handrail units and three ladder units at 10 metro stations had been completed and the escalators at these stations were back in operation.

The company adds that as a long-term measure, it has implemented a condition-based maintenance (CBM) program in which the process of replacing parts is judged to be damaged or frequently encountered. attempt will continue to be executed without waiting for the end. of service life. It added that it has pre-ordered enough parts to support the CBM program.

Additionally, the company is also addressing leaks at 93 locations at different stations, with repairs at 21 sites at LRT and monorail stations completed. Repairs for the remaining leaks will be carried out in phases and are expected to be completed by June next year.

Meanwhile, for the renovation work at the subway stations, discussions with the property owner MRT Corporation have been carried out. Rapid Rail announced that repair work at 22 leak sites has been completed and is currently monitoring the effectiveness of the repair work. The company added that there are locations that need more time to resolve as repairs will involve modifications to the roof structure.

Regarding lighting, the company said that the work on repairing the wiring and replacing the problematic bulbs at the stations is almost complete. “We have carried out regular inspection and maintenance programs, and currently the number of lights out of service is less than 1%,” the company said in its statement, adding that the rate Small lights still not working is new error. and these will be replaced immediately.

Finally, regarding elevator service at metro and LRT stations, Rapid Rail says elevator availability at these facilities is currently at 99%. It adds that maintenance activities are always carried out periodically to ensure that the elevators are always in good working condition.

“Regarding the elevator problem in monorail stations, the original design of monorail stations did not have elevator facilities. Recognizing the needs of users, especially the elderly and disabled, Prasarana proactively added 18 units of elevators and 39 units of “wheelchair platform” for the comfort of the users,” the statement said. father said.

The company said the work of upgrading elevators at monorail stations required structural improvements and safety issues that needed to be addressed. It says work on the upgrade will begin in the first quarter of next year and take 18 months to complete.
